Output 169943dffe395ca9d8420fc2d442ac6a06c7de21d4235e1aed334000bb74afea:6

value
22643484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b0fb150d7cd12d02021b60fae2cb7c22d4c2372 OP_EQUAL
address
3BT72QvitMMWDQ4kbfiyhmeeF8EGsxd9xT
transaction
169943dffe395ca9d8420fc2d442ac6a06c7de21d4235e1aed334000bb74afea
spent
true